What Is a Hydronic Heating System?

A hydronic heating system is one of the most efficient and economical alternatives to heating your home. This system is preferred in cooler climates, given that the energy used to achieve the same level of heat is much lower than a ducted heating system or relying solely on a heat pump. How Does a Hydronic Heating System Work?

The Hydronic Heating process starts at the boiler or heat pump; a circulation pump circulates water through a piped distribution system in the building for emanation by using radiators, fan coils units or the floor itself. As the water cools, it returns to the source, where the process starts again. Due to this radiant system, the objects in your building stay warmer for extended periods, thus helping to keep warmth in the house. Alternative heating systems that use fan-forced air only warm the air, but not the objects in the room, which will cause you to spend more money on running costs.

Hydronic Heating Systems are Better for Your Health

This system is also very safe compared to other forms of space heating since there is no possible way for carbon monoxide to be emitted from the hydronic panels, unlike the traditional gas ducted heaters often seen in Melbourne homes.
